Pwm scheme based on space vector modulation for three-phase rectifier converters

2016 
A matrix rectifier includes a bridge x defined by phases A and B and a bridge y defined by phases A and C, in which each input phases A, B, and C includes two bi-directional switches connected in series. A method of operating the matrix rectifier includes operating the bridges x and y as independent full-bridge phase-shifted converters in each 60 interval between two successive zero-voltage crossings of the input phases A, B, and C. In a first 30 sector of each 60 interval, the bridges x and y are operated in a first vector sequence in every switching period, and the first vector sequence is divided into a sequence shown in the description.
